Homeless Man Revealed Family Secret Twenty Years After Mother’s Death

The day after my mother’s funeral, the homeless man who had lived behind our house for most of my life disappeared. For twenty years, Victor had been a constant presence, and my mother never missed a day of bringing him food. As a child, I resented him. We struggled financially, yet somehow there was always enough for Victor. I convinced myself she cared more about him than me. Whenever I questioned it, she would only say, “You don’t know what that man gave up.” Even after I moved away, Victor remained part of her life. During her final illness, she repeatedly asked me to take care of him after she was gone, a request I never fully understood.

A few days before her death, my mother warned me about a hidden blue box and told me not to trust my Uncle Mark. The morning after her funeral, I went to bring Victor a meal, only to find his shelter empty. Moments later, he appeared holding my mother’s missing silver locket. Inside was a childhood photograph of my mother and a young boy. Then Victor revealed a shocking truth: he was not a stranger at all. He was my mother’s older brother, my uncle, whom the family had hidden for decades.

Determined to learn more, I found the blue box my mother had mentioned. Inside were letters, photographs, and family records that told a heartbreaking story. Years earlier, Victor had sacrificed everything to help his younger siblings during difficult times, but Uncle Mark twisted events and convinced the family that Victor was untrustworthy. Fear and pressure forced my mother to care for her brother from a distance, pretending he was only a homeless man while secretly protecting him every day.

When I confronted Mark with the evidence, his lies finally unraveled in front of the entire family. Victor was welcomed back as the brother and uncle he had always been. That evening, we sat together at my mother’s kitchen table, sharing stories about her life and the sacrifices she had made. For the first time, I understood that the meals she carried behind the house were never acts of charity. They were acts of love. Through Victor, I discovered the truth about my family, my mother’s loyalty, and the brother she never stopped caring for, no matter how long it took for the truth to come home.
